Mastering the Angle Grinder Tool for Precision Work

An angle grinder tool serves as a multipurpose option for cutting, polishing, and honing materials ranging from ceramic to rebar. To achieve professional outcomes, users must opt for the suitable attachment for each application—diamond blades for masonry or sanding pads for steel. Correct method involves maintaining a steady handle and applying even force to avoid uneven results. For complex tasks, lowering the RPM and employing specialized add-ons enhances precision. Frequent upkeep, including cleaning, prolongs the tool’s longevity.

Optimizing Performance with Variable Speed Angle Grinders

The variable speed angle grinder stands out by delivering customizable RPM options, permitting users to tailor functionality to unique materials and tasks. This feature prevents harm to sensitive mediums like sheet metal while maximizing output on dense materials. For instance, lowering the speed when smoothing composite eliminates warping, whereas higher speeds accelerate grinding processes. Advanced units incorporate electronic feedback technologies that intelligently regulate power based on load, guaranteeing uniform results.

Enhancing Safety Protocols for Angle Grinder Use

Despite their utility, angle grinders carry significant safety risks if operated incorrectly. Essential steps include donning protective equipment such as eye protection, hand protection, and flame-retardant clothing. Always examine the device for wear before use, verifying the shield is firmly attached and the disc is intact. Refrain from pushing the tool through workpieces, as this raises the chance of sudden movement. When swapping discs, unplug the power source to avoid accidental startup. Complying with these practices reduces workplace incidents.
